springmvc 用 ftp 做文件图片服务器大概的思路是什么?

2018-05-25 19:09:26 +08:00
 masteryi

上传:先上传到应用服务器,再由应用服务器上传到 ftp 是这样的吗? 下载:向应用服务器发请求,在由应用服务器下载 ftp 上的文件图片再返回吗?能不能客户端直接到 ftp 上读文件图片?

1119 次点击
所在节点    问与答
2 条回复
p2pCoder
2018-05-25 20:14:33 +08:00
没做过大型文件上传下载,开发过 车贷与信贷系统的文件服务器
考虑的核心是安全与权限控制,首先,文件服务器是单独的子域名,单独的服务器或者集群。文件服务也不会选择 ftp 这种方式,权限不好控制,也不安全,一般会选择一些文件系统来保证高可用和防止数据丢失,我呆过的两家做 p2p 的公司选择的都不是很新的文件系统,一个是 nfs,一个是 fastdfs.
而且两家公司文件服务器都是用 servlet 写的,没有用任何框架,确保配置参数最少,也有一堆参数验证,上一家公司 规模偏小,参数设计的比较复杂,因为服务直接会让浏览器调,现在这家公司规模大些,文件服务没用暴露在 web 端,通过微服务方式提供,更多是逻辑控制
msg7086
2018-05-26 00:27:32 +08:00
这个场景里没看出来 ftp 协议有什么用处。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/457823

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X